Output c95705bff08635c9277dbc760ae0ab46600ca3f50c634a7038d64c9ba531b4f2:23

value
12112538
script pubkey
OP_0 OP_PUSHBYTES_20 d8afeb3a1ae3db33f6c77d9aaec12bfa68542907
address
ltc1qmzh7kws6u0dn8ak80kd2asftlf59g2g886ffle
transaction
c95705bff08635c9277dbc760ae0ab46600ca3f50c634a7038d64c9ba531b4f2
spent
true